How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Columbus?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Columbus Studio Apartments | $1,208 | $300 | $2,941 |
| Columbus 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,443 | $300 | $4,991 |
| Columbus 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,760 | $300 | $10,000+ |
| Columbus 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,204 | $530 | $8,409 |
| Columbus 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,588 | $730 | $10,000+ |
| Columbus 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,905 | $959 | $7,021 |
| Columbus 6 Bedroom Apartments | $4,187 | $2,900 | $7,627 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Columbus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Columbus with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Columbus is at Nazareth Towers-62 & Older listed at $300.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Columbus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Columbus is $1,443.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Columbus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Columbus is a 1,335 square feet unit starting from $1,925 at 40 West.
What is the average size for Columbus 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Columbus is currently 798 sq ft.
